Filing a Mesothelioma Asbestos Claim

Making a claim for mesothelioma asbestos could provide victims with compensation for their condition. Compensation can help with the cost of medical treatment.

Many companies involved in the manufacture of asbestos knew of its risks but failed to warn their workers or consumers. These negligent companies should be held accountable for their actions.

Statute of limitations

The statute of limitations may be complicated by the fact that asbestos-related illnesses like mesothelioma can take a long time to manifest. An experienced lawyer can help those suffering from asbestos in determining their deadlines and filing within the limits. The lawyer will examine the claim, inform defendants, and build the case by presenting evidence, and either negotiate a settlement or argue for a jury award at trial.

The statute of limitations for states that are specific to personal injury and wrongful death cases differ. Numerous factors influence the way in which the statute of limitations is applied, including the time when asbestos exposure occurred, the location where the victim lives, what states they worked in, and the location of asbestos-related businesses.

Most asbestos victims benefit from the rule of discovery that allows the statute of limitations clock to begin at the time the disease was first discovered or the time it should have been reasonably discovered. This is in contrast to the state's statutory periods that usually start at the time of exposure.

The statute of limitations may be extended, or even paused in certain circumstances, like when the victim is a minor or lacks legal capacity to file. In some cases, such as fraud concealment, the statute of limitation could be extended.

If the statute of limitations expires prior to the time that the mesothelioma lawsuit is filed, the mesothelioma victims might lose the chance to be compensated. However, they may still have other options for financial compensation, such as trust funds or insurance.

Anyone who is eligible for an asbestos fund may be eligible for compensation in addition to any court ruling. Each trust has a specific deadline to file claims. Asbestos Trust Funds

Trust funds are accessible to asbestos victims who suffer from illnesses such as mesothelioma lawsuits and other asbestos diseases. These trust funds were created by companies who manufactured or sold asbestos-containing products, and went bankrupt. These companies were ordered by bankruptcy courts to set aside money in trusts in order to compensate victims of asbestos-containing products.

To be eligible for financial compensation victims must meet the eligibility criteria of each asbestos trust. A qualified mesothelioma lawyer can assist a victim to learn about the process and collect the necessary documents required to submit a claim. This includes evidence of employment, military service records and full medical records that demonstrate the victim was di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ease.

Mesothelioma lawyers can also assist patients in filing for faster reviews at each asbestos trust fund. This allows claims to be processed more quickly and may increase the amount of compensation an individual receives. However, there is a limit on the amount of compensation a person can receive through an expedited review.

Depending on the severity of an asbestos-related illness in a victim, it is possible for them to receive low six figures or more in total compensation under the asbestos trust fund system. This compensation is designed to cover a wide range of expenses including mesothelioma treatment, funeral costs, lost income and future losses.

Settlements

Asbestos victims can file legal claims to recover compensation. Compensation can be in the form of a cash settlement or a jury verdict. The value of the claim is determined by the type and severity of the asbestos-related illness as well as the victim's decreased quality of life, and the loss of earnings and medical expenses. A mesothelioma lawyer will review your situation and explain to you the options available for compensation.

The majority of mesothelioma cases are settled without court. Most mesothelioma cases are settled out of court.

Mesothelioma lawyers have experience in mesothelioma litigation and can quickly identify viable sources of compensation. They often look through the purchase orders of decades ago or witness statements and then look through other records to determine asbestos exposure at a particular site.

The companies who extracted and produced asbestos, as well as those who used asbestos-containing products should compensate the victims of mesothelioma. The victims are typically exposed workers who were deprived of their rights by defendants who placed them in the vicinity of this carcinogen.

In the majority of states, a person diagnosed with mesothelioma has the right to sue the companies who caused the damage. These lawsuits are referred to as mesothelioma or personal injury suits.

Workers' compensation claims may be filed by individuals or loved ones who have been diagnosed with asbestos-related diseases. These claims can be used to pay for medical expenses and income loss. These claims are usually filed with the state's workers' compensation office. Check if you are eligible for the health insurance programs run by the federal government such as Medicare and Medicaid. These programs provide health insurance coverage for seniors and people who have low incomes.

Veterans who were exposed to asbestos while serving in the military can apply for benefits through the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). VA benefits could cover the cost of treatment in some of the most prestigious mesothelioma treatment centers around the world, and a monthly disability payment based on severity of an illness or injury that was caused by military service. These benefits aren't incompatible with filing an injury claim for personal injury or a VA disability compensation claim. Veterans need to file both claims to get the maximum amount of compensation.
